Michael Hurdzan, ASGCA
Dr. Michael Hurdzan has been selected the winner of the 2002 Donald A. Rossi Award by the Golf Course Builders Association of America; he was Golf World Magazine’s 1997 "Architect of the Year;" and The Board Room Magazine’s 2001 and 1999 selection for the same honor. Dana Fry, Principal
Dana Fry’s career in golf began as a talented junior golfer who later went on to play for the University of Arizona. During that period Dana became interested in golf course design and went to work as a shaper for Tom Fazio for five years and on sixteen golf courses before he joined Mike in 1988. It didn’t take long to recognize Dana’s genius for golf course design and in January 1997 Mike made Dana a partner in the firm. Combined with Michael Hurdzan’s technical expertise, Dana offers the eyes of an artist, and the passion of an avid golfer.
